1. Check for Unusual Grammar and Syntax

One way to detect AI-generated content is to look for unusual grammar and syntax. AI language models often struggle with complex sentence structures and may produce grammatically incorrect sentences. Look for any instances of awkward phrasing, repetition, or inconsistent verb tense.

2. Analyze the Writing Style

Another way to identify AI-generated content is to analyze the writing style. AI language models tend to produce generic and impersonal writing that lacks creativity and originality. Look for any instances of overly formal or stilted language, as well as any lack of personal anecdotes or examples.

3. Check for Plagiarism

AI-generated content may also contain plagiarized material. Use online plagiarism checkers to compare the text with other sources and identify any instances of copied language.

4. Look for Redundancy

AI language models often produce redundant or repetitive content. Look for any instances of repeated phrases, ideas, or information that could indicate AI-generated content.

5. Check for Lack of Human Emotion

AI-generated content may lack human emotion and personal experience. Look for any instances of impersonal language or a lack of emotional depth in the writing.
